#2fe33c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2fe33c is composed of 18.4% red, 89% green and 23.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 73.6%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 124.3 degrees, a saturation of 76.3% and a lightness of 53.7%. #2fe33c color hex could be obtained by blending #5eff78 with #00c700.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#2fe33c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2fe33c has RGB values of R:47, G:227, B:60 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0, Y:0.74,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 3138364.
